1.1 Support Assume Role authentication method of Service Account External ID
Was it cumbersome to verify the Access Key for each account integration?
So far, you had to enter the designated Access Key in order to integrate with the service account, but now you can authenticate integration without using AWS Access Key or Secret Key.

⓵ Select AWS in the provider list at the top (Trusted Account connection currently only supports AWS)
⓶ Click the [+ Add] button and go to the creation page

⓷ Account Type: Select General Account
⓸ Enter basic information

⓹ Select the project

⓺ Encryption Key section
- 'Do you have XXX encryption key?' Select 'Yes'
- 'Do you want to connect Trusted Account?' Select 'Yes' and then select one Trusted Account
- Enter required key values
⓻ Click the [Add] button to complete creation
⓼ Check if it has been successfully added to the service account list page
1.2 Separate Custom/Managed Tag
The Tag management function for each cloud resource has been expanded.
SpaceONE has been automatically collecting and managing all Tag information used in the cloud
The feature that can classify Managed Tags and Custom Tags has been updated.
We provide features that increase the utility of Tags by easily checking and managing input values through Tag-based resource searches.
👉🏻 Tag Classification
Managed Tag: Automatically collect Tag created by users by cloud
Custom Tag: Tags directly entered by users within SpaceONE

⓵ Select resources & click the Tag tab

⓶ Check the Managed Tag list
⓷ Modify Custom Tags
⓸ Tag-based resource search
1.3 Azure Collector Integration (Azure-Compute, Azure-Cloud-Service)
The separately managed Azure collectors are being collected as one.
Azure VM / Azure Cloud Service collectors are applied to the Azure collector, so only one collector needs to be set up for Azure service collection.

2.1 Support Group By Custom Field
Previously, it was only possible to compare among 10 existing lists before cost analysis
However, a Group-by function that allows specific tags and additional information has been released.
It is possible to conduct more detailed cost analysis based on tags.

⓵ Click the [Settings] button → Click the [ + Add Group ] button

⓶ Search and add tags and additional information

⓷ Click the newly reflected Group-by and confirm the chart reflection (when the criteria changes, it can be selected from the drop-down on the right)
⓸ Confirm the table reflection

4.1 Registered as the largest Linux Foundation project in the world

SpaceONE's open source project, Cloudforet, has been registered as an official project in the LF. Specifically, Cloudforet is a Multi & Hybrid Cloud Management Platform in the Cloud, Container, and Virtualization categories of the LF, demonstrating its presence. We hope it will continue to evolve as the world's best open source CMP project along with cloud engineers around the world.

4.2 OpenInfra & Cloud Native Days Korea 2022

The joint open source infrastructure community event hosted by the OpenStack, Kubernetes, OCP, and Ceph communities introduced SpaceONE. Ji-Hyeong Song from the SpaceONE backend team took on the role of speaker in the technical session, introducing the design principles that were particularly focused on while developing the Cloudforet project.

4.3 Samsung Software Developer Conference 2022

SpaceONE was also introduced at the Samsung Software Developer Conference, a place for internal and external developers to exchange ideas. Wanjin Roh from the SpaceONE frontend team took on the role of speaker at this conference, sharing the journey of Cloudforet overall, including the experiences and considerations when starting development with the Vue.js framework.
